Abstract Background and Aims Assuming that FGF23 levels correlate with phosphate excretion per nephron, nephron number can be estimated by measuring FGF23 levels and urinary phosphate excretion (FEP). Kuro-O proposed that the ratio of FEP to serum FGF23 levels should correlate with nephron number and is defined as the Nephron Index (NI). The aim of the study is calculating NI as nephron number estimation in patients affected by various degree of chronic kidney disease, both transplanted and not. Method In 147 CRF patients kidney function, mineral metabolism biomarkers and NI were evaluated. Nephron Index was calculated following Kuro-o’s equation (kuro-o 2019): NI=FEP·Ps·eGFRFGF23 Observed patients were divided into two groups: patients with CKD (noTX) and transplanted ones (TX). Results noTX group was made up of 67 patients (40 males and 27 females) affected by CKD stages from G1 to G5. TX group was composed by 80 patient (49 males and 31 females) with various degree of CKD (G1T-G4T) showing mean graft age of 83,2 ± 54,8 months (range: 10,3-268,0). The two groups differed for age (mean age 59 ± 15,6 years in CKD, 55± 10,3years in TX). Mean eGFR did not differ between TX and noTX but NI was higher in TX since FEP was higher despite lower FGF23 levels in TX. The difference in FGF23 levels does not appear to depend on Klotho and PTH whose serum levels were no different between Tx and noTx. (Table1). As far as correlations are concerned, NI correlated with eGFR, FGF23, PTH and 1,25D in both group, while NI correlated with FEP only in the TX group. It's interesting that no correlation existed between FGF23 and sP, FEP, eGFR and sKlotho in TX differently from noTX (Table2). Discussion. NI could not be properly defined as nephron number estimation in TX pts. However it may represent higher function of residual nephrons, since higher FEP did not correlate to FGF23 and could be determined by compensatory hyperfiltration (increased single nephron GFR) in transplanted patients. Conclusion After kidney transplantation, high NI value could have a functional meaning rather than represent residual number of nephrons.

AbstractDysfunction of the circadian clock has been implicated in the pathogenesis of cardiovascular disease. The CLOCK protein is a core molecular component of the circadian oscillator, so that mice with a mutated Clock gene (Clk/Clk) exhibit abnormal rhythms in numerous physiological processes. However, here we report that chronic kidney disease (CKD)-induced cardiac inflammation and fibrosis are attenuated in Clk/Clk mice even though they have high blood pressure and increased serum angiotensin II levels. A search for the underlying cause of the attenuation of heart disorder in Clk/Clk mice with 5/6 nephrectomy (5/6Nx) led to identification of the monocytic expression of G protein-coupled receptor 68 (GPR68) as a risk factor of CKD-induced inflammation and fibrosis of heart. 5/6Nx induces the expression of GPR68 in circulating monocytes via altered CLOCK activation by increasing serum levels of retinol and its binding protein (RBP4). The high-GPR68-expressing monocytes have increased potential for producing inflammatory cytokines, and their cardiac infiltration under CKD conditions exacerbates inflammation and fibrosis of heart. Serum retinol and RBP4 levels in CKD patients are also sufficient to induce the expression of GPR68 in human monocytes. Our present study reveals an uncovered role of monocytic clock genes in CKD-induced heart failure.

The article presents a literature review of contemporary problems in kidney transplantation. Donor evaluation, low adherence of patients to immunosuppressive therapy and the development of graft dysfunction remain as unresolved problems. Developing complications after transplantation and immunosuppressive therapy require an interdisciplinary approach in the treatment and monitoring of recipients of donor kidney. It is also indispensable to the development of cadaveric donation to reduce the number of potential patients with chronic kidney disease.
